On the 20th August I received an email, CV and portfolio asking for some advice regarding how to make that transition from university graduate to junior designer and appeal to potential employers. Several lengthy emails were exchanged with reviews, updates and a reorganisation of their content.
Yesterday I received an email confirming that they have been offered a junior design position! I cannot tell you how proud I am of this person’s determination and attitude to keep momentum and not settle.
3 years studying and a graduation sadly does not guarantee a job opportunity at the end. “Right time right place” only works 50% of the time. You can not take your foot off the pedal. Keep seeking growth, knowledge and improvement!
